Key Arguments: Otters are mustelids, closely related to weasels and other carnivorans, and their long bodies evolved from mammalian skeletal constraints rather than by adding many extra vertebrae. Sea otters are ecologically important keystone predators whose feeding on urchins helps sustain kelp forests; their population dynamics differ sharply between California and Alaska. Otters’ hard-shell diet drives adaptations such as strong, fracture-resistant molars and rock-based tool use to crack prey efficiently. California sea otters show dietary specialization because resource limits make it advantageous for individuals to become highly efficient at one prey type rather than generalists. Otter behavior includes extreme reproductive coercion and violence; the episode emphasizes that their mating system is biologically real but unsettling. Their perceived cuteness is largely explained by juvenile facial structure and baby-schema responses in humans, especially in pups with large eyes and round faces. Conservation is active and collaborative, involving aquariums, universities, government agencies, and volunteer monitoring networks.
Data Points: Otter species worldwide: 13 - The episode states there are 13 otter species globally. Otter species threatened: 8 - The episode says eight otter species are threatened, including Asian small-clawed, smooth-coated, and hairy-nosed otters. Sea otters in California: about 3,000 - Estimated California sea otter population discussed as stable but range-limited. Sea otters in Alaska: about 25,000 - The episode notes roughly 90% of the world’s sea otters are in Alaska. North American river otters in U.S. and Canada: about 100,000 - Cited as an estimate showing river otters are doing relatively well. Sea otter fur density: up to 165,000 hairs per square centimeter - Used to explain insulation in the absence of blubber. Eurasian river otter fur density: about 70,000 hairs per square centimeter - Compared with sea otter fur density. Human hair density: 124 to 200 hairs per square centimeter - Used humorously to show how much denser otter fur is than human hair. Sea otter bite force: over 100 pounds - Mentioned in comparison with human molar strength and shell-crushing ability. Human molar maximum load: 87 pounds - From a cited comparative study on tooth resilience. Sea otter pup dependence: 6 months to 1 year - Pups remain with mothers for months while feeding and learning to survive. Southern sea otter mortality from mating trauma: 11% - A study cited to highlight the severity of sexual violence and injury. Sea otter life span in the wild: 12 to 15 years at most - Discussed in the context of repeated reproductive exhaustion.
